Apart from what has been suggested, there are more ways. I am listing
only two of them based on personal preference.

One would be to exchange links, build links from various directories,
guides and websites. Some links can be reciprocal and some others
could be purchased. For link exchange, some of the partners could be
travel agencies, tour operators, airlines, etc.

Other is what is called SEO or Search Engine Optimization. This is to
get your website listed ahead of others in a search engine for a
particular set of keywords in a particular fashion (for example
placing them in the title tag, image tags, etc).

1. Do not listen to "easy ways" of getting the job done. They seldom
work, never work for long, and can backfire.
2. Buy the bokok "Search Engine Optimization for Dummies." Read it, or
get your web developer to read it.
3. The best thing you'll learn is simple: make a site that people
actually want to visit. That desirability is what search engines are
looking to model, so it must be your guiding principle. To this end,
add a lot of useful, interesting, well-organized and fast-loading
content on your website. Hotels in Montreal? Well, apart from the
hotels, how about lists of local restaurants near the hotes. History
pages. Photo pages. French phrase pages.
4. Try to get as many legitimate links as you can. Did you rave about
a restaurant? Call them up and ask for a link. Although many factors
are important, links are paramount. But again, don't lose sight of the
point: links are valuable because they are "votes" for your site. If
you accumulate junk links from pages about other topics or (shudder)
go in for "link farms" you will reap, at best, no benefit, and at
worse, disaster. Outsmarting the search engines consistently is very
very hard. If you were smart enough to do it, your time would probably
be better spent pattenting cold fusion devices.
5. Once you have a good site, good content, links and the other things
a book like "Search Engine Optimization" will tell you about, then you
can consider Adwords, Overture, flyering neighborhoods in Queens, etc.
